Athleta is a brand of women’s activewear. They make clothing that women are comfortable to be active in through both the fit and style of the garments as well as their empowering message: “The Power of She.” Athleta was founded in 1998 in Petaluma, CA. The brand was purchased by Gap for $150 million in 2008. Their revenue is approximately $750 million. Nancy Green is the CEO.
